Understanding Generative AI in Healthcare

Generative AI is becoming a buzzword in tech circles, particularly in healthcare. This transformative technology refers to algorithms designed to create and generate new data based on existing information. From predictive analytics to personalized treatment plans, generative AI can significantly reshape how health systems operate.

Insights from Dr. Matt Crowson

Dr. Matt Crowson, the Generative AI expert at Wolters Kluwer Health, emphasizes the importance of practical implementation rather than viewing generative AI as a distant dream. Crowson recently led a survey targeting caregivers and healthcare executives, shedding light on how generative AI can optimize processes within hospitals and health systems.

The Survey: Key Findings

The survey revealed a mixed perception about generative AI among health executives. While many see its potential, others remain cautious due to concerns around integration and effectiveness. The challenge lies not just in recognizing the need for AI, but in understanding how to implement it effectively in everyday scenarios.

The Need for ‘Digital Duct Tape’

Crowson argues that while generative AI can streamline processes, it requires ‘digital duct tape’—a metaphor for temporary solutions that can help bridge gaps as systems evolve. This notion reflects the necessity for hospitals to adopt flexible, iterative approaches that allow for gradual improvement and adaptation.

Where Hospitals Must Focus

One of the key areas highlighted in the survey is the need for hospitals to invest in infrastructure. This includes robust data management systems capable of feeding accurate information into AI tools. Without reliable data, the effectiveness of generative AI diminishes significantly.

Workforce Training and Development

Equally crucial is the commitment to workforce training. Health systems need to cultivate a culture of ongoing learning and adaptability among their staff. Training programs can demystify generative AI, enabling caregivers and executives alike to embrace the technology confidently.
